Output ffceeafe863b10b89cf0548e3bbe3494a669dacf0d589b5a260e14a159cf1cf4:38

value
35328187
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b8e7e5453cf0022ca905b163eeaa62bb1977607 OP_EQUALVERIFY OP_CHECKSIG
address
1DiudHWMTcBeqmncFchd2ZtJCAeXRAjYnd
transaction
ffceeafe863b10b89cf0548e3bbe3494a669dacf0d589b5a260e14a159cf1cf4
confirmations
291651
spent
true